According to datasheets, HWVOL_MUTE (== 0x99) came from HWVOL_NOP | 0x11,
where 0x11 means "mute button pressed".

But, since mute button is actually choded into UP-and-DOWN simultaneously,
it may happen to misunderstand MUTE button as if an independent
UP/DOWN event came first. (It is nothing more than my imagination, though.)

So, perhaps 0x77 came from HWVOL_DOWN | 0x11, I imagine.
Attached diff will make both 0x77 and 0x99 to be recognized as MUTE.
(And, hopefully, 0xbb --- HWVOL_UP | 0x11 --- , too)

--- sys/dev/sound/pci/maestro.c.orig	Mon Mar 26 02:29:35 2001
+++ sys/dev/sound/pci/maestro.c	Tue Mar 27 16:28:06 2001
@@ -850,9 +850,6 @@
 
 		event = bus_space_read_1(ess->st, ess->sh, PORT_HWVOL_MASTER);
 		switch (event) {
-		case HWVOL_MUTE:
-			mixer_hwvol_mute(ess->dev);
-			break;
 		case HWVOL_UP:
 			mixer_hwvol_step(ess->dev, 1, 1);
 			break;
@@ -862,6 +859,10 @@
 		case HWVOL_NOP:
 			break;
 		default:
+			if (event & HWVOL_MUTE) {
+				mixer_hwvol_mute(ess->dev);
+				break;
+			}
 			device_printf(ess->dev, "%s: unknown HWVOL event 0x%x\n",
 			    device_get_nameunit(ess->dev), event);
 		}
--- sys/dev/sound/pci/maestro_reg.h.orig	Wed Jan  3 10:32:57 2001
+++ sys/dev/sound/pci/maestro_reg.h	Tue Mar 27 16:28:29 2001
@@ -140,7 +140,7 @@
 #define PORT_HWVOL_MASTER_SHADOW 0x1e	/* BYTE RW */
 #define PORT_HWVOL_MASTER	0x1f	/* BYTE RW */
 #define HWVOL_NOP		0x88
-#define HWVOL_MUTE		0x99
+#define HWVOL_MUTE		0x11
 #define HWVOL_UP		0xaa
 #define HWVOL_DOWN		0x66
